Analysis

The most recent figure for total reserves (gold at market value) (sdr), per unit of gdp in Ukraine is 0.1952 SDR per US$ of GDP,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 34 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 11.0% on the previous year and up 85.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total reserves (gold at market value) (sdr), per unit of gdp in Ukraine peaked at 0.1952 SDR per US$ of GDP in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.0018 SDR per US$ of GDP, in 1993.

That places Ukraine 54th out of 178 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Total reserves (gold at market value) (SDR)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Total reserves (gold at market value) (SDR) ÷ GDP (current US$)
